Details
A vulnerability was found in node-opcua up to 2.169.0. It has been classified as critical. Affected is the function ClientSessionKeepAliveManager._ping_server of the component Keep Alive Manager.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a resource consumption v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-400. The product does not properly control the allocation and maintenance of a limited resource, thereby enabling an actor to influence the amount of resources consumed, eventually leading to the exhaustion of available resources. This is going to have an imp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:
node-opcua is an OPC UA implementation for TypeScript and Node.js. From 2.0.0 until 2.170.0, node-opcua clients using the default keepSessionAlive setting can enter a repeated reconnection cycle when an OPC UA server's clock skew causes BadInvalidTimestamp responses. ClientSessionKeepAliveManager._ping_server treated the server-originated ServiceFault as a network outage and forced a transport reconnect, while ClientTCP_transport._on_ACK_response used socket.end() after failed HEL/ACK negotiation and could leave the connection in FIN-WAIT-2 when the peer did not close. Repetition at the keepAliveInterval accumulates file descriptors and memory until the client process or container can be terminated by resource exhaustion. This issue is fixed in version 2.170.0.
The advisory is shared for download at github.com. This vulnerability is traded as CVE-2026-68904 since 07/31/2026. The exploitability is told to be easy. It is possible to launch the attack remotely. The exploitation doesn't require any form of authentication. There are known technical details, but no exploit is available. The MITRE ATT&CK project declares the attack technique as T1499.
Upgrading to version 2.170.0 eliminates this vulnerability.
